What are the responsibilities and job description for the Technical Writer / Trainer position at Network Designs Inc.?
Job Description :
NDi is seeking a Technical Writer-Trainer with a solid background in developing, writing, editing, and teaching technical material. This role will support a project team tasked with setting up an enterprise system and service for a government customer. Your contributions will be key in ensuring that accurate and timely technical training materials is developed and taught to government officials within the United States and abroad.
